Abstract
Preionization switching is an appealing method for initiating homogeneous discharges in excimer lasers because it considerably relaxes the requirements imposed on the switching elements used for the discharge circuit. Thus it has great potential use for industrial lasers if repetition rates, output energy, and efficiencies become comparable with those of conventional excimer lasers.
